Fiber Optic Temperature Sensor Based on the Thermal Expansion Effect of Fused Optical Fiber Coupler Fixed on a Al Support

Abstract
We have investigated a temperature sensor on a thermal expansion effect of a fused optical fiber coupler. Both side of the fused tapered region of the coupler were fixed on a metal support to induce the high thermal expansion effect. The sensor showed that the peak coupling wavelengths were shifted to shorted wavelength region with increased of environmental temperature. The sensitivity of the sensor was $0.12nm/^{\circ}C$.
